Pelsis Group is a market-leading manufacturer and distributor of garden care, pest control, and homecare solutions. With trusted brands such as Doff, Pest-Stop, and Power-Up, we partner with major retailers, wholesalers, and independent stores to deliver innovative, high-quality products across the UK and internationally.
The Opportunity
We now have an exciting opportunity for an Area Sales Manager to join our growing sales team. You will drive commercial performance across the South East of England, building strong customer relationships and expanding the presence of the Pelsis brand. This is a hands-on commercial role where you will work closely with garden centres, DIY retailers, hardware stores, and wholesalers to deliver exceptional service and maximise revenue across the Pelsis portfolio.
What You’ll Be Doing
- Manage and grow sales across your assigned geographical area.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with new and existing customers, including garden centres, DIY retailers, wholesalers, and independents.
- Proactively identify new business opportunities to expand distribution of Pelsis brands such as Doff and Pest-Stop.
- Deliver product training, promotional activity, and merchandising support to maximise in-store execution and brand visibility.
- Work closely with internal teams including Sales Support, Marketing, and Supply Chain to ensure seamless customer service.
- Monitor competitor activity, market trends, and category performance within your region.
- Prepare regular territory reports, forecasts.
